6 Components<br />

6.3 Exhaust and Com}lustion <strong>Air</strong> System<br />

6.3.1 Pressure Equalizer (Exhaust/Intake Duct)<br />

Description: The pressure equalizer is designed for<br />

combustion air inlet and exhaust outlet and is connected<br />

to the appropriate lines.<br />

The pressure equalizer prevents the flame in the heater<br />

from being "blown out". It prevents pressure differences<br />

between combustion air inlet and exhaust outlet.<br />

Note: The pressure equalizer is normally only required<br />

for heaters with part load operation. For boats and<br />

ships its installation is mandatory. In the area of the<br />

outer skin of the vessel an insulating plate made of<br />

V2A steel is to be inserted.<br />

exhaust<br />

intake pipe<br />

Check: Remove dirt on and in the pressure equalizer.<br />

Ensure that passage is unobstructed. Check hose connections<br />

for security.<br />

6.3.2 Exhaust Silencer<br />

Check: Check for unobstructed passage and check<br />

C02-content, if necessary.<br />

In the case of severely contaminated heat exchangers<br />

or flexible exhaust pipes the exhaust silencer must be<br />

replaced.<br />

)<br />

Note: On boats and ships. insulation of the exhaust silencer<br />

is only permitted using insulating tape (order no.<br />

428 132, by the meter. or 443 247, on 25 m-rolls). Insulation<br />

must be applied in at least 3 layers.<br />

6.3.3 Flexible Exhaust Pipe<br />

Check: Check for contamination. damage and restriction<br />

of cross-sectional area (e.g. due to accumulated<br />

condensation water. sharp bends). The maximum permissible<br />

pipe lengths specified in the Installation Instructions<br />

are to be adhered to.<br />

Note: On boats and ships, insulation of the exhaust<br />

pipe is only permitted using insulating tape (order no.<br />

428 132, by the meter, or 443 247, on 25 m-rolls). Insulation<br />

must be applied in at least 3 layers.<br />

6.3.4 Combustion <strong>Air</strong> Pipe<br />

condensate drain hole<br />

Check: Check for unobstructed passage. The opening<br />

must not point in upward direction so as to prevent the<br />

ingress of water.<br />

Note: The maximum permissible pipe lengths specified<br />

in the Installation Instructions are to be adhered to.<br />

The combustion air should be extracted from a dustfree<br />

area, if possible.<br />
